Accra, Ghana (PANA) - A one-day extraordinary summit by the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) to discuss the political crisis in Mali began in Accra on Sunday afternoon with heads of state being urged to remain resolute in supporting the country to restore democracy.

Addis Ababa, Ethiopia (PANA) - Thousands of Ethiopians held a demonstration in Addis Ababa on Sunday against foreign interference in the internal affairs of the country.

New York, US (PANA) - The UN Security Council bas welcomed the agreement reached on Thursday by the Somali federal government and the federal member states leaders on the implementation of the 17 September Electoral Model.

New York, US (PANA) - UN humanitarians have expressed deep concern about serious and ongoing abuses carried out against displaced civilians who are also facing dire food insecurity in Ethiopia’s Tigray region, after months of conflict.
In an alert, the UN sexual and reproductive health agency, UNFPA, said that it was aware of “gross violations”, including gender-based violence in the war-torn north.

Accra, Ghana (PANA) - The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S) will hold an extraordinary summit in Accra on Sunday to address the unfolding events in Mali where the interim president and prime minister were sacked by the military last week.
